Tutorial - Container Update Attributes
Introduction¶
In this tutorial, you will update the volume of five 384-well plates using the Container - Update Attributes workflow.
Prerequisites¶
Required permissions and setup
Sample Processing role is required to access this workflow.
Required system configuration:
- Container Usage:
Inventory
These should exist by default in the Sample application.
Items¶
Containers and Locations created from Discngine Sample’s automation will be used:
- 5 plates 384 (150 uL – 10 mM). Layout with columns 1 and 24 as empty.
- “Paris” location.
Workflow¶
Job Creation¶
Create a new job and select the Container - Update Attributes workflow.
Requesting¶
- Set Source Type as Plate
- Specify Request from Text
- Copy/paste the plate barcodes in the text area: PTEST006:PTEST007:PTEST008:PTEST009:PTEST010
- Click
Add IDsto confirm. The plates are listed in the added requests. - Click
Next
Task Requesting¶
You will change the usage and volume of these containers. Choose the task to apply to the selected plates:
- Set Target Usage to Sample.
- Set Target Volume to 100 µl.
Leave the other attributes blank; their values will remain unchanged in the containers.
Sourcing¶
The Sourcing page will confirm that the requested operations are compatible with the source plates (see the Sourced column).
- Click
Next.
Storing¶
The Storing step allows you to assign a location to the items involved in the job.
- By default, the system keeps the current plate locations. Click
Next.
A message box asks if you want to increment the Thawing Cycle of the racks. Click No to continue.
Pipe & Close¶
The Pipe & Close step provides a summary page where you can review the job and optionally pipe it to another workflow.
For this tutorial, click Close & Quit to finish the job.
